The term queerplatonic originated among [[Asexual Spectrum|asexuals]] to describe an ambiguous category outside the strict boxes of romance and friendship.<ref>[https://theacetheist.wordpress.com/2019/03/09/a-genealogy-of-queerplatonic/ A Genealogy of Queerplatonic]</ref> The term was first used by Meloukhia in the comment section of a 2010 Dreamwidth post.<ref>[https://kaz.dreamwidth.org/238564.html A/romanticism]</ref> In 2011, Meloukhia, also known as S. E. Smith, introduced the term on Tumblr.<ref>[https://web.archive.org/web/20161023235234/http:/realsesmith.tumblr.com/post/2868581031/word-of-the-day-queerplatonic Word of the Day: Queerplatonic]</ref>
